Electric switch repairer vs avionics repair technician

The differences between electric switch repairers and avionics repair technicians can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 2-4 years to become both an electric switch repairer and an avionics repair technician. Additionally, an electric switch repairer has an average salary of $54,981, which is higher than the $46,181 average annual salary of an avionics repair technician.

The top three skills for an electric switch repairer include avionics systems, cryptographic equipment and ah-64d. The most important skills for an avionics repair technician are hand tools, test equipment, and electronic equipment.

Differences between electric switch repairer and avionics repair technician duties and responsibilities

Electric switch repairer example responsibilities.

  • Use technical specifications, sketches, manuals, drawings, engineering notices, and FAA forms and publications to accomplish work.
  • Follow procedures to troubleshoot, diagnose and repair faulty aircraft wiring and components.
  • Maintain and troubleshot all computers and printing issues of the local area network within the organization.
  • Test and troubleshot electronic, sight and weapons systems, and components using circuit testers, voltmeters and various test sets.
  • Used various electrical diagrams and schematics to troubleshoot and confirm electronic deficiencies.
  • Perform electrical repairs on combat helicopters by using technical manual and schematics for initial testing and troubleshooting of components.

Avionics repair technician example responsibilities.

  • Lead small teams in the development and installation of residential and commercial electrical and HVAC systems to include smart home systems.
  • Repair and maintain electronics equipment used in communication, air navigation, RF and satellite communications, monitoring and instrumentation systems.
  • Inspect, troubleshot, assemble, diagnose, and repair electrical testing equipment for damage, faulty accessories, and maintenance.
  • Diagnose and troubleshot malfunctions in electrical and electronic components, including solid state and transistorize subsystems.
